How to connect ServiceM8 and Zoho Zeptomail

Create a New Scenario to Connect ServiceM8 and Zoho Zeptomail

In the workspace, click the β€œCreate New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step

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a ServiceM8,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, ServiceM8 or Zoho Zeptomail will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find ServiceM8 or Zoho Zeptomail,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Save and Activate the Scenario

After configuring ServiceM8, Zoho Zeptomail,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.

Test the Scenario

Run the scenario by clicking β€œRun once” and triggering an event to check if the ServiceM8 and Zoho Zeptomail integ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between ServiceM8 and Zoho Zeptomail (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Most powerful ways to connect ServiceM8 and Zoho Zeptomail

ServiceM8 + Zoho Zeptomail + Google Sheets: When a job is completed in ServiceM8, a customer satisfaction survey is sent via Zoho Zeptomail. The survey results are then recorded in a Google Sheet.

Zoho Zeptomail + ServiceM8 + Slack: When a customer replies to a Zoho Zeptomail survey, the content of that email is checked for negative sentiment. If negative sentiment is detected, a notification is sent to a designated Slack channel with details of the ServiceM8 job.

Are there any limitations to the ServiceM8 and Zoho Zeptomail integration on Latenode?

While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:

  • Rate limits of the ServiceM8 and Zoho Zeptomail APIs may affect workflow execution.
  • Complex data transformations might require custom JavaScript code.
  • Historical data migration between the two platforms may require a separate process.
